Supreme Court of Delaware

Kelley v. State

November 14, 2019

Summary

The Court affirmed the denial of Kelley’s motion for sentence reduction because his prior drug-dealing conviction qualified as a violent felony, making the five-year minimum mandatory sentence for possession of a firearm by a person prohibited applicable. The Court also held that ineffective-assistance claims could not be raised through a Rule 35(a) motion and that the mandatory portion of the sentence could not be reduced under Rule 35(b).
